Job summary

MISO in Minnesota seeks a Senior Engineer - Intermediate Planning to bridge long-term transmission planning with near-term operations, focusing on an 18-24 month horizon. You’ll work across Planning, Markets, Operations, Resource Adequacy, Generator Interconnection, Load Integration to turn complex studies into practical solutions.

Use PSS/E and TARA for reliability analyses and coordinate across teams to ensure readiness.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ering Technology,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, or Electronics and Computer Engineering Technology.
  • At least six (6) years of related power system planning or operations experience.
  • Knowledge of NERC and FERC regulatory and compliance requirements (preferred).
  • Experience with PSS/E power flow and TARA applications (required).
  • Ability to analyze complex scenarios, identify problems, evaluate data, and develop technically sound recommendations.

Responsibilities

  • Perform Intermediate Planning studies across the 18-24-month horizon, including Firm Service Step-Up analyses and staged firm-service recommendations tied to system upgrades and readiness milestones.
  • Conduct power system studies using tools such as PSS/E and TARA, including power flow modeling, contingency analysis, transfer analysis, transient and voltage stability, and other reliability assessments.
  • Develop near-term strategies that maximize the capabilities of the existing transmission system while maintaining reliable grid performance.
  • Coordinate study scope, assumptions, inputs, and results across Expansion Planning, Generator Interconnection, Load Integration, Markets, Forward Operations, Operations, and Resource Adequacy.
  • Improve the flow of data and information between teams, creating greater transparency and supporting timely, well-informed decisions.
